A Height Anomaly Error Algorithm of Earth Gravitational Model 2008 Based on Bursa Model
To solve the problem that the accuracy of height anomaly calculated by Earth Gravity Model 2008(EGM2008)was poor according to the longitude and latitude of the point,and it was difficult to obtain the known points nearby in the calibration area,a height anomaly error algorithm of earth gravitational model 2008 by using Bursa model was proposed.Based on the feature of Bursa model for precise height conversion,the conversion parameters obtained by the known points outside the survey area were used to calculate the height anomaly error values of EGM2008 for the survey points.The algorithm was validated through examples and comparisons with different regions,and the results show that the eleva-tion anomaly error calculated by the proposed algorithm can be used as the correction value of elevation anomaly error of EGM2008,and the height results with root-level accuracy can be obtained by using the known points at a long distance to correct the height anomaly,and it can adapt to the engineering survey requirements of different landform and terrain.
